#efbcd4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#efbcd4 is composed of 93.7% red, 73.7%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 11.3%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 331.8 degrees, a saturation of 61.4% and a lightness of 83.7%. #efbcd4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#df79a9.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#efbcd4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#efbcd4 has RGB values of R:239, G:188, B:212 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.11,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15711444.
